Antique Victorian Neoclassical Style Ormolu Candlesticks

A fine pair of late 19th century ormolu candlesticks in the neoclassical style. The beaded drip pans above a floral swagged sconce with a tapering column beneath, standing on a flared square section base with canted corners and small bun feet. Superbly cast with rams head mask, acanthus scrolls and retaining the original gilding.

Height 8 1/8” (20.7cm)

Width 3 5/16” (8.4cm)

Depth 3 5/16” (84cm)

English

Circa 1880

A Pair of Antique French Empire Gilt Bronze Candlesticks

A pair of early 19th century, French, gilt bronze candlesticks. The tapered column with fish scale cast decoration interspersed with a band of small sunflowers, above a circular base with laurel leaf decorated border. Original gilding, the drip pans replaced.

Height 7 3/4“ (19.7cm)

Diameter at base 3 3/4“ (9.5cm)

French

Circa 1830

A Pair of French Empire Ormolu & Bronze Candlesticks

A fine pair of early 19th century, French Empire, bronze and ormolu candlesticks. The gilt drip pans inset a flared sconce with cast band of flowers with a reeded body  and supported by bases finely cast and chased with floral and waterleaf decoration. Retaining the original mercury gilding and dark patination.

Height 8 1/4“ (21cm)

Width 4” (10cm)

Depth 4” (10cm)

French

Circa 1820
